ES Science applications in EGEEES Science applications in EGEE
ESA, UTV, KNMI, ESA, UTV, KNMI, IPSL- Production (3 IPSL- Production (3 algorithms) and algorithms) and validation of 7 years validation of 7 years of Ozone profiles of Ozone profiles from GOMEfrom GOME
(IPGP) Rapid (IPGP) Rapid Earthquake analysis Earthquake analysis (mechanism and (mechanism and epicenter) epicenter) 50- 100CPUs50- 100CPUs
CRS4, UNINE- CRS4, UNINE- Modeling seawater Modeling seawater intrusion in costal intrusion in costal aquifer (SWIMED)aquifer (SWIMED)
CGG- Geosciences: CGG- Geosciences: Geocluster for Geocluster for Academy and industryAcademy and industry
IISAS-Flood of the IISAS-Flood of the Danube river-Cascade Danube river-Cascade of models of models (meteorology,hydraulc ,(meteorology,hydraulc ,hydrodynamic….)hydrodynamic….)
SAR, GOCE,….SAR, GOCE,…. Specfem3D: Benchmark Specfem3D: Benchmark for MPI(2 to 2000CPUs)for MPI(2 to 2000CPUs)
DKRZ- climate impacts on agricultureDKRZ- climate impacts on agriculture

DEGREE Strategic ObjectivesDEGREE Strategic Objectives
• Disseminate, promote uptake of Grid in wider Disseminate, promote uptake of Grid in wider ES communityES community
• Reduce the gap between ES Users and Grid Reduce the gap between ES Users and Grid TechnologyTechnology
• Explain and convince ES users of Grid Explain and convince ES users of Grid benefits and capability to tackle new and benefits and capability to tackle new and complex problemscomplex problems
DEGREE ChallengesDEGREE Challenges• Requirements from ES complex applicationsRequirements from ES complex applications
Requirements of different ES domains Applications may use non-standardized protocols/tools
• Disseminate ES requirements to Grid CommunityDisseminate ES requirements to Grid Community EGEE Other Grid middleware Propose test suite
• Evaluate Grid middleware, tools and standardsEvaluate Grid middleware, tools and standards Data management: OGSA-DAI, metadata catalogs, … Job management: workflow, near real-time job execution, fault
tolerance, … Portal: JSR-168 and WSRF technologies, Gridsphere, OGCE, Sakai, …
• Access the capabilities of Grid to fulfill ES application Access the capabilities of Grid to fulfill ES application requirementsrequirements Need tight cooperation with developers to follow the evolution Developers can benefit from the feedbacks
